The parcel-tracking webhook for Lintvale Logistics runs under the dedicated service account svc-parcelhook. This account has write access only to the tracking-events topic and must never be reused for other integrations. Rotation occurs quarterly and is coordinated by the platform team. When configuring the webhook receiver in a new environment, set its credential to the internal service key provided below.

API key for bageg-kajef: vxb2-ss

Subject: Memtrace cut-over complete

Team,

Cut-over to Memtrace v2 for GPU memory profiling finished last night. Old v1 agents are disabled; any tickets referencing v1 dashboards should be closed as resolved-by-migration. Sampling overhead is now under 2% and allocation traces include kernel names. Known gap: profiles older than 30 days were not migrated. Point customers at the v2 docs for setup questions. For reference when troubleshooting, the agent now runs with the following configuration.

settings of bagaf-bawip:
[aldax]
port = 5000
region = south-4
host = aldax.brasklabs.corp
team = brivan
timeout_ms = 2000
retries = 2

### Runbook: InkMill Markdown Pipeline — Renderer Stall

If rendered previews stop updating, first check the InkMill worker queue depth; a stall above five minutes means the sanitizer stage is wedged. Drain the queue with `inkmill drain --safe`, then restart workers one at a time to preserve cache warmth. Record the restart in the incident log, and include the build token printed below.

trace token, bawig-yageg: htk6_3563df

# Telemetry compression for the Bramblewire agent. Payloads get batched,
# then gzipped before upload — tweak with care, because the collector
# rejects anything over the hard size cap and the agent just drops it
# silently (yes, we know, there's a ticket). If you're on call and seeing
# upload failures, check these knobs first before blaming the network.
# The current tuning constants follow.

tuning table, yahap-hahip:
BUDGETS = {
    "praiel": 88,
    "quenox": 61,
    "nordor": 332,
    "gorix": 835,
    "ruswyn": 186,
}